《数据库:数据的存储宝库》
在当今数字化的时代,数据无处不在,从个人的社交信息、消费记录,到企业的运营数据、商业机密,再到政府的公共管理数据等,海量的数据需要一个妥善的存放之地,而数据库就是存放数据的仓库。
数据库如同一个巨大的信息容器,它可以存储各种各样类型的数据,首先是结构化数据,这是最常见的一种数据类型,例如关系型数据库中的表格数据,以一家企业的员工管理系统为例,数据库中存储着员工的基本信息,如姓名、年龄、性别、职位、入职日期等,这些信息按照一定的结构组织起来,方便查询、修改和管理,通过数据库的管理系统,人力资源部门可以快速准确地获取某个员工的相关信息,进行薪资核算、绩效评估等工作。
除了结构化数据,数据库也能够存储半结构化数据,XML和JSON格式的数据就属于半结构化数据,在互联网应用中,许多Web服务返回的数据采用JSON格式,一个在线旅游平台在向用户展示酒店信息时,从数据库中提取包含酒店名称、位置、价格范围、评分等半结构化数据,并将其转换为适合在网页上展示的形式,这种数据虽然不像关系型数据库中的表格数据那样具有严格的结构,但仍然具有一定的组织性,可以通过特定的解析方式进行处理。
还有非结构化数据,像图像、音频、视频等多媒体文件也可以存储在数据库中,一个大型的媒体公司,其视频素材库可能包含数以万计的视频文件,这些视频文件的元数据,如标题、拍摄日期、时长、作者等可以存储在数据库中,以便快速检索和管理这些视频资源,虽然视频文件本身是非结构化的,但通过与数据库中的元数据关联,可以实现高效的资源利用。
数据库对于数据的存储具有众多优势,安全性是其重要的特性之一,数据库管理系统提供了一系列的安全机制,如用户认证、访问控制等,只有经过授权的用户才能访问特定的数据,从而保护了数据的机密性,银行系统的数据库存储着客户的账户余额、交易记录等敏感信息,通过严格的安全措施确保这些数据不被非法获取。
可靠性也是数据库的关键优势,数据库采用了冗余存储和备份恢复机制,在企业级的数据库应用中,数据会被定期备份到其他存储设备上,即使出现硬件故障、软件错误或者人为误操作等情况,也能够从备份中恢复数据,最大限度地减少数据丢失的风险。
可扩展性同样不容忽视,随着企业业务的发展和数据量的不断增加,数据库可以方便地进行扩展,无论是增加存储容量还是提高处理能力,都可以通过添加硬件资源、优化数据库架构等方式实现。
数据库在各个领域都发挥着不可替代的作用,在金融领域,它是银行、证券等机构进行交易处理、风险评估的基础;在医疗行业,存储着患者的病历、检查结果等重要信息,为医生的诊断和治疗提供依据;在教育领域,管理着学生的学籍信息、课程安排等数据,保障教育教学的顺利进行,数据库作为数据的存储仓库,是现代信息社会的基石,不断推动着各个行业朝着数字化、智能化的方向发展。
评论列表